Course Content

• Introduction to Cancer Biomarkers and their Clinical Significance
• Biomarker Discovery and Validation: A Practical Approach
• Proteomic Profiling Techniques in Cancer Biomarker Research (Including Mass Spectrometry)
• Genomic and Epigenomic Profiling: DNA Sequencing, Microarrays, and Next-Generation Sequencing (NGS)
• Transcriptomic Analysis: RNA Sequencing and Microarray Technology
• Biomarker Profiling Techniques: Immunohistochemistry and Immunofluorescence
• Data Analysis and Bioinformatic Tools for Cancer Biomarker Studies
• Liquid Biopsy and Circulating Tumor Cells (CTCs) for Biomarker Detection
• Clinical Applications of Cancer Biomarker Profiling: Case Studies and Future Directions
• Ethical Considerations and Regulatory Aspects of Cancer Biomarker Testing

Career path

Career Role Description
Cancer Biomarker Scientist (Biomarker Profiling) Develops and validates biomarker assays; analyzes data for clinical trials. High demand in pharmaceutical and diagnostic companies.
Bioinformatics Specialist (Cancer Biomarkers) Analyzes large genomic datasets to identify cancer biomarkers; utilizes computational biology skills; strong demand in research institutes.
Laboratory Technician (Biomarker Analysis) Performs biomarker assays, maintains laboratory equipment, and assists in data analysis. Entry-level role with growth potential.
Research Associate (Cancer Biomarker Discovery) Conducts research to discover new cancer biomarkers, contributes to publications and grant applications. Requires strong scientific background.
